Area BHR Lead, Allergan Aesthetics LATAM

As the Area BHR Lead for the Allergan Aesthetics business in LATAM you’ll operate as a trusted partner to the Area Vice President and his leadership team, helping to shape our culture, support our business strategies and finding and developing the talent necessary to rapidly grow the Aesthetics business within the Area. You will leverage best-in-class HR practices to continually construct, deliver and support programs that establish AbbVie as an employer of choice while empowering all employees at all levels of the organization. This role reports to the AVP HR Allergan Aesthetics International.

Key Responsibilities Include:

  • Serve as the primary strategic partner to the business, developing HR strategies, needs assessments and resulting HR solutions aligned to business goals.
  • Core member of the LATAM Area Leadership Team (Para Todos) responsible for delivering all aspects of the Aesthetics business for LATAM
  • Delivery of all HR services (through BHR and close partnership with the COEs) across the Area supporting the Aesthetics business ensuring high-quality and seamless HR support (combination of direct and through influence)
  • Leadership and coaching of the AA BHR team in the Area (indirect reports)
  • Establishes, builds and maintains strong relationships with key HR partners from all Practice Areas and Service Centers to ensure elements of HR are successfully coordinated to meet business needs; includes relationship management, leadership, HR roles & responsibilities, and service delivery commitments.
  • Be the ambassador of the HR organization to represent the services and resources available to the business and help manage the collective reputation of the HR organization as a whole.
  • Provides consultation on organization design / structure issues to ensure optimal performance.
  • Responsible for managing business needs of multiple senior leadership teams.
  • Acute consultation and expertise related to organization development, design and effectiveness to ensure optimal performance.
  • People manager development for clarity and consistency of people manager expectations, accountability and enriched manager/employee experiences.

Qualifications

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ree required. Advanced degree preferred.
  • Ten plus years progressive relevant experience in HR or a related field.
  • HR Experience across multiple organizations / sites preferred. Prior supervisory / leadership experience with multiple levels of professionals desired.
  • International experience and open to future global mobility preferred.
  • Highly collaborative and influential individual able to build strong relationships at all levels of the organisation
  • Excellent analytical/problem-solving and management skills. Proven strategic capability.
  • Experience interacting with and presenting to senior management. Ability to engage employees at all levels.
  • Must be a self-starter with commitment to transparency and problem solving in a complex and demanding environment.
  • Commitment to be on time and on budget programs and initiatives. Proven experience in leading multiple programs and initiatives with ability to prioritize.
